Philosophy of Analytical Chemistry

The philosophy of analytical chemistry explores the principles and implications behind the methods used to determine the composition of substances. It examines questions about data accuracy, the nature of measurements, and the interpretation of results. This field also considers the philosophical implications of what it means to identify and quantify materials in various contexts, from everyday products to complex biological systems. By analyzing how we understand and manipulate chemical information, it highlights the interplay between scientific practice and philosophical inquiry, aiming to deepen our understanding of both the material world and the methods we use to study it.
